Size Chart

Bust: The measurement is taken at the most protruding point of the chest. The centimeter tape should run strictly horizontally along the most protruding points of the chest, and should not tighten it.

Waist: This is the narrowest part of the waist. Place the tape from side to side directly at the waistline.

Hip: Place the tape approximately 7–9 inches below the natural waistline and measure from side to side at the hip line.

Underbust: Pull the measuring tape around your ribcage, just underneath your breasts. Make sure the tape is running straight and level around your body. This is your underbust measurement.
